Strategies for orchestrating multi model ensembles to improve robustness and accuracy of production recommenders.
This evergreen guide explores practical approaches to building, combining, and maintaining diverse model ensembles in production, emphasizing robustness, accuracy, latency considerations, and operational excellence through disciplined orchestration.
Published July 21, 2025
Facebook X Reddit Pinterest Email
In modern recommender systems, no single model perfectly captures user intent across all contexts. Ensemble strategies acknowledge this limitation by combining diverse perspectives, such as collaborative filtering, content-based signals, and contextual modeling. The goal is to create a robust predictor that benefits from complementary strengths while minimizing shared weaknesses. Production environments demand careful balance between accuracy and latency, requiring thoughtful design choices around when to trigger ensemble voting, how to fuse scores, and how to gracefully degrade during infrastructure hiccups. A well-planned ensemble respects data privacy, fairness constraints, and explainability concerns, ensuring that gains in precision do not come at the expense of user trust or compliance.
The cornerstone of a successful ensemble is diversity. Practitioners should cultivate heterogeneity across models by varying training data partitions, objective functions, and feature representations. Techniques such as bagging, stacking, and blending introduce different inductive biases, enabling the ensemble to capture nuanced patterns that individual models overlook. It is essential to monitor not only overall accuracy but also how models perform across user segments, device types, and temporal windows. Regularly auditing the training pipelines helps identify drift, data leakage, or hidden correlations that could undermine ensemble integrity. A robust strategy couples diversity with rigorous evaluation to surface complementary strengths rather than redundant predictions.
Designing resilient evaluation pipelines and ongoing governance
A practical multi-model approach starts with a baseline stack of complementary algorithms. For example, a collaborative model might excel at discovering affinity patterns, while a content-based model emphasizes item attributes. A third model could incorporate contextual signals such as time of day, device, or location. The ensemble should be designed so that each component contributes unique predictive power, with a defined role in the final decision. Calibration is critical; ensemble members often produce scores on different scales. Aligning these scores through proper normalization and a coherent fusion rule helps prevent domination by any single model and supports stable production behavior.
ADVERTISEMENT
ADVERTISEMENT
Fusion strategies shape how ensemble predictions translate into user experiences. Simple methods like average or weighted averaging can work well when models are well-calibrated. More sophisticated approaches include stacking, where a meta-model learns how to best combine outputs, or meta-rules that switch between models based on context. It is important to implement robust failure handling: when a model is unavailable, the system should gracefully fall back to a safe baseline or a smaller subset of ensemble members. Continuous monitoring should track calibration drift, ensemble diversity, and latency budgets to ensure a consistent, reliable user journey.
Managing data quality and feature heterogeneity across models
Establishing rigorous evaluation protocols is essential to avoid overfitting and to ensure real-world effectiveness. A production-ready ensemble benefits from holdout windows that reflect genuine user behavior, as well as ablation studies that quantify the contribution of each component. Cross-validation in streaming contexts should respect temporal ordering and user privacy constraints. Governance processes must define ownership, model provenance, and rollback plans. Regular retraining schedules should be aligned with observed drift patterns, while automated tests verify data integrity, feature drift, and ensemble coherency before promotion to production. A strong governance layer reinforces reliability and accountability in complex recommendation systems.
ADVERTISEMENT
ADVERTISEMENT
Operational scalability hinges on modular architectures and clear interfaces. Each model should expose well-documented inputs, outputs, and confidence metrics to enable seamless combination with other components. A horizontal scaling strategy helps absorb traffic spikes, while asynchronous pipelines reduce latency pressure on real-time decisioning. Feature stores, model registries, and experiment tracking systems enable reproducibility and rapid iteration. Observability is not optional: dashboards should display ensemble health, per-model contribution, latency distributions, and user impact indicators. By codifying deployment patterns and recovery procedures, teams can sustain performance as data volumes and user bases grow.
Practical guidelines for deployment, monitoring, and iteration
Data quality is the lifeblood of ensemble performance. Heterogeneous models often rely on distinct feature sets, making consistent data governance paramount. Implement standardized feature schemas, versioned feature pipelines, and robust missing-value handling to minimize misalignment between components. Metadata about feature provenance helps diagnose why a particular signal influences predictions in a given context. Enforcing feature privacy and compliance at the source reduces risk when integrating signals from third-party data. Regular data quality checks—such as rate limits, data freshness, and anomaly detection—keep the ensemble aligned with real user behavior.
Feature engineering remains a collaborative art across teams. Domain experts, data scientists, and engineers should converge on meaningful signals that generalize beyond historical trends. Techniques like feature crosses, embeddings, and time-decay windows can uncover non-obvious interactions that improve recommendation relevance. However, feature proliferation must be managed to avoid synchronization issues among models. Clear governance around feature ownership, lifecycle, and deprecation prevents stale signals from creeping into predictions. A disciplined approach to feature management ensures the ensemble stays responsive to evolving user preferences without sacrificing stability.
ADVERTISEMENT
ADVERTISEMENT
Long-term considerations for reliability, ethics, and business value
Deploying multi-model ensembles demands a staged, measurable rollout. Start with shadow testing to compare ensemble outputs against a baseline, then gradually enable live traffic with strict error budgets. Progressive rollout helps catch edge cases before they impact a broad audience. Monitoring should focus on both predictive accuracy and system health, including queue depths, cache misses, and throughput. Alerting thresholds must balance sensitivity with signal-to-noise ratio to avoid alarm fatigue. When anomalies arise, team playbooks should specify isolation, rollback, and root-cause analysis steps. A well-tuned deployment discipline reduces risk while preserving experimentation flexibility.
Continuous improvement relies on disciplined experimentation. A/B tests, multi-armed bandit strategies, and offline-to-online validation loops provide complementary evidence about model combinations. It is crucial to track long-term user impact, not just short-term lift, to avoid gaming metrics. Causal inference practices can illuminate the true effect of ensemble changes on engagement and retention. Maintaining a robust experimentation culture requires transparent documentation, reproducible environments, and clear success criteria. Over time, this discipline yields more accurate recommendations and a more resilient production system under diverse conditions.
Beyond technical excellence, ensemble strategies must align with ethical and business objectives. Fairness auditing should examine disparate impact across user groups and mitigate amplification of biases in recommendations. Privacy-preserving techniques, such as on-device inference and differential privacy, help protect user data while preserving performance. Transparency about model limitations and confidence levels supports user trust and regulatory compliance. A well-governed ensemble balances accuracy with interpretability, enabling stakeholders to understand why certain items are surfaced. Strategic alignment with product goals ensures the ensemble delivers tangible value without compromising safety or inclusivity.
In the end, robust production recommenders emerge from disciplined orchestration, diverse model perspectives, and vigilant governance. The most enduring ensembles combine complementary signals, maintain adaptable infrastructures, and support continuous learning without sacrificing reliability. Teams should document decisions, monitor for drift, and foster collaboration across data science, engineering, and product roles. By prioritizing resilience, fairness, and user-centric evaluation, organizations can sustain meaningful gains in relevance while navigating real-world constraints. This holistic approach yields recommendations that delight users, investors, and stakeholders alike, even as data landscapes evolve.
Related Articles
Recommender systems
Safeguards in recommender systems demand proactive governance, rigorous evaluation, user-centric design, transparent policies, and continuous auditing to reduce exposure to harmful or inappropriate content while preserving useful, personalized recommendations.
-
July 19, 2025
Recommender systems
A practical guide to designing offline evaluation pipelines that robustly predict how recommender systems perform online, with strategies for data selection, metric alignment, leakage prevention, and continuous validation.
-
July 18, 2025
Recommender systems
Balanced candidate sets in ranking systems emerge from integrating sampling based exploration with deterministic retrieval, uniting probabilistic diversity with precise relevance signals to optimize user satisfaction and long-term engagement across varied contexts.
-
July 21, 2025
Recommender systems
Crafting privacy-aware data collection for personalization demands thoughtful tradeoffs, robust consent, and transparent practices that preserve signal quality while respecting user autonomy and trustworthy, privacy-protective analytics.
-
July 18, 2025
Recommender systems
Meta learning offers a principled path to quickly personalize recommender systems, enabling rapid adaptation to fresh user cohorts and unfamiliar domains by focusing on transferable learning strategies and efficient fine-tuning methods.
-
August 12, 2025
Recommender systems
This evergreen guide explores practical strategies for predictive cold start scoring, leveraging surrogate signals such as views, wishlists, and cart interactions to deliver meaningful recommendations even when user history is sparse.
-
July 18, 2025
Recommender systems
This evergreen guide explores robust feature engineering approaches across text, image, and action signals, highlighting practical methods, data fusion techniques, and scalable pipelines that improve personalization, relevance, and user engagement.
-
July 19, 2025
Recommender systems
In modern recommendation systems, robust feature stores bridge offline model training with real time serving, balancing freshness, consistency, and scale to deliver personalized experiences across devices and contexts.
-
July 19, 2025
Recommender systems
This evergreen guide explores rigorous experimental design for assessing how changes to recommendation algorithms affect user retention over extended horizons, balancing methodological rigor with practical constraints, and offering actionable strategies for real-world deployment.
-
July 23, 2025
Recommender systems
This evergreen guide explores adaptive diversity in recommendations, detailing practical methods to gauge user tolerance, interpret session context, and implement real-time adjustments that improve satisfaction without sacrificing relevance or engagement over time.
-
August 03, 2025
Recommender systems
This evergreen guide uncovers practical, data-driven approaches to weaving cross product recommendations into purchasing journeys in a way that boosts cart value while preserving, and even enhancing, the perceived relevance for shoppers.
-
August 09, 2025
Recommender systems
This evergreen guide explores how hierarchical modeling captures user preferences across broad categories, nested subcategories, and the fine-grained attributes of individual items, enabling more accurate, context-aware recommendations.
-
July 16, 2025
Recommender systems
Editors and engineers collaborate to encode editorial guidelines as soft constraints, guiding learned ranking models toward responsible, diverse, and high‑quality curated outcomes without sacrificing personalization or efficiency.
-
July 18, 2025
Recommender systems
A practical guide to embedding clear ethical constraints within recommendation objectives and robust evaluation protocols that measure alignment with fairness, transparency, and user well-being across diverse contexts.
-
July 19, 2025
Recommender systems
This evergreen guide explores robust evaluation protocols bridging offline proxy metrics and actual online engagement outcomes, detailing methods, biases, and practical steps for dependable predictions.
-
August 04, 2025
Recommender systems
A practical, long-term guide explains how to embed explicit ethical constraints into recommender algorithms while preserving performance, transparency, and accountability, and outlines the role of ongoing human oversight in critical decisions.
-
July 15, 2025
Recommender systems
Understanding how deep recommender models weigh individual features unlocks practical product optimizations, targeted feature engineering, and meaningful model improvements through transparent, data-driven explanations that stakeholders can trust and act upon.
-
July 26, 2025
Recommender systems
As recommendation engines scale, distinguishing causal impact from mere correlation becomes crucial for product teams seeking durable improvements in engagement, conversion, and satisfaction across diverse user cohorts and content categories.
-
July 28, 2025
Recommender systems
A comprehensive exploration of throttling and pacing strategies for recommender systems, detailing practical approaches, theoretical foundations, and measurable outcomes that help balance exposure, diversity, and sustained user engagement over time.
-
July 23, 2025
Recommender systems
Effective, scalable strategies to shrink recommender models so they run reliably on edge devices with limited memory, bandwidth, and compute, without sacrificing essential accuracy or user experience.
-
August 08, 2025